I used a SSD for several months as a boor drive and now it's not recognised as an UEFI boot drive and I can't see it in a live USB. But I don't have another system to test it.

 

Booting from a live USB does not recognise the SSD. This eventually gives the error: "nvme nvme0 identify controller failed (-4)". 'fdisk -l' does not show the SSD. The SSD is connected directly to the motherboard, was working before, and is:

Intel 600p 128GB 80mm PCIE 3.0 X4 M.2 SSD.

 

Motherboard is a SuperMicro A2SDi-4C-HLN4F.

 

Is there anything I can do to use it again? Any advice would be greatly appreciated.
